"Ontwerp voor een fontein" is a design drawing for a fountain by Dutch architect and designer Daniël (II) Marot, created between 1705 and 1769. The drawing depicts a highly ornamented fountain design with an elaborate, rococo-style frame, showcasing intricate swirling patterns and a central figure of a cherub. The drawing's detail and aesthetic demonstrate the characteristic extravagance of the Rococo period, marked by its emphasis on delicate ornamentation, asymmetry, and a playful sense of movement. The drawing, likely created for a private patron or a public commission, offers insight into Marot's design process and the decorative trends of the era.
